Happy birthday to The Green Sheet for thirty years of
doing well and doing good. Sure, you are not a not-
for-profit entity, but the great things that you have
contributed to our industry show that you can make
a profit and allow everyone else to profit from your
publication and website as well. In fact, I am looking
forward to reading the GSQ on checks that was
delivered on Saturday. Best wishes to the entire hard
working crew!
Dee Malik, MLS Forum member
